Lobbying Disclosure Improvement Act
Latest Action
Held at the desk.
Official Summary
Lobbying Disclosure Improvement Act This bill requires registered lobbyists to disclose whether they are exempt from having to register as foreign agents due to their lobbying activities and status as registered lobbyists.
